Tres Arroyos is a city located in the Buenos Aires Province of Argentina, South America, positioned at coordinates -38.37694, -60.27563. The city operates within the America/Argentina/Buenos_Aires timezone, aligning with the country’s standard time. Tres Arroyos is known for its agricultural significance, particularly in the production of grains and livestock.
The region’s fertile land supports extensive farming activities, making it an important hub for agricultural commerce. Additionally, Tres Arroyos hosts various cultural events and festivals that celebrate local traditions and community life, attracting visitors and promoting regional identity. The city’s strategic location also benefits transportation and trade within the province.

Attractions and Activities in Tres Arroyos
Tres Arroyos is a city in the Buenos Aires Province of Argentina, recognized primarily for its agricultural significance, particularly in grain production and livestock farming. The region surrounding the city is characterized by its vast plains, which contribute to its strong agrarian economy. Tres Arroyos is situated about 650 kilometers south of Buenos Aires, making it a vital area for agricultural trade within the province.
Culturally, Tres Arroyos hosts various local events and festivals that celebrate its agricultural heritage and community spirit. The city is known for its welcoming atmosphere, where visitors can experience traditional Argentine culture. Local cuisine often features hearty dishes that reflect the region’s farming roots.
The city’s parks and green spaces, such as Plaza San Martín, offer residents and visitors a place to relax and enjoy the outdoors, showcasing the natural beauty of the surrounding countryside. Tres Arroyos serves as a good representation of rural life in Argentina, highlighting the importance of agriculture in shaping the region’s identity.
Practical Information for Visitors
Tres Arroyos is accessible via bus services that connect to larger cities in Argentina, as it does not have a major airport. The nearest airport is in Bahía Blanca, approximately 200 kilometers away, which offers domestic flights. The bus terminal in Tres Arroyos provides regular services, making it easy to reach the town from other regions.
The climate in Tres Arroyos is generally temperate, with warm summers and mild winters. Summer temperatures can reach the mid-30s Celsius, while winter temperatures typically range from 5 to 15 degrees Celsius. The best time to visit is during the spring and fall months, when temperatures are comfortable and rainfall is minimal.
